COLLIBRA UNIVERSITY HONOR CODE PLEDGE

By enrolling in an Collibra University course, I agree that I will:

  • Complete all exams, review questions, and assignments on my own, unless collaboration on an assignment is explicitly permitted.
  • Maintain only one user account and not let anyone else use my username and/or password.
  • Not engage in any activity that would dishonestly improve my results, or improve or hurt the results of others.
  • Not post answers to problems that are being used to assess student performance.

VIOLATIONS

If you are found in violation of the Terms of Service or Honor Code, you may be subject to one or more of the following actions:

  • Receiving a zero or no credit for an assignment;
  • Having any certificate earned in the course withheld or revoked;
  • Being unenrolled from a course; or
  • Termination of your use of the Site.
  • Additional actions may be taken at the sole discretion of Collibra University.

Honor code violations will be determined at the sole discretion of Collibra University. You will be notified if a determination has been made that you have violated this honor code and you will be informed of the corresponding action to be taken as a result of the violation.
